Father Ssenkindo, or Fr. Gabe as he is known around CSB/SJU, is an elder monk at the Christ the King Priory in Tororo Uganda, a Benedictine monastic community dedicated to serving both the local community of Tororo and the people of Uganda as a whole. After helping to build the Monastery in the 1980's Fr. Gabe journeyed to Saint John's to study Philosophy and Theology. He maintains a strong connection to the Johnnie family to this day and has been the leading connection between Saint John's Abbey and monasteries in Uganda and Kenya for over 20 years. He welcomes volunteers of the Benedictine Volunteer Corps to his home monastery in Tororo, where he can be found cheering on Johnnie Football over 7000 miles from Collegeville.

School Fees in Uganda are small compared to the cost of education in the US, however, the average salary of a Ugandan is less than $1 USD per day. In addition to the low yearly income of most Ugandans, education is not publicly funded as it is in the US. In order for a child to attend school in grades K-12 the family must take on an enormous financial burden, making it almost impossible for most village families to educate their children.
